Barbara, when you have a moment (!!!) can you, or maybe some other clever crafter, please say what sandwich to use with the chromo card and a Cuttlebug. I have the Snowflake Stencil set but haven't yet managed to produce an embossed image on the chromo card with them.
    Have a great time at the NEC, and I hope it goes well for Clarity. x

    1. Hi Carol, the sandwich for your Cuttlebug should be A plate, then stencil, then chromo card, then tan rubbery mat, then 2 B plates. You may need a shim. If this sandwich isn't embossing the chromo card enough then add a piece of scrap card after the tan mat. Only add one piece at a time, until you get the result you want. Remember if you are struggling to get the sandwich through the machine, stop and take it out, you've got too many shims and you could damage your machine forcing it. It won't work with chromo card, but if you are going to be embossing uncoated cardstock then giving it a light spritz with water before embossing it can help too. hope this helps xx
